Per ESPN: FAYETTEVILLE, Ark. -- Moses Kingsley was told by NBA scouts to work on his outside game when he briefly entered the NBA draft following last season.

The Arkansas center put that offseason of work on full display in a 99-86 win over LSU on Saturday night, scoring a season-high 24 points as the Razorbacks (15-4, 4-3 Southeastern Conference) won their third straight game.
